Thanks Dave, I think I will take it to a dealer and have it scanned just to make sure before I start buying parts that are not needed.Yes it is an O2 sensor. Possible a bad connection from the relay to the sensor heater but since both get power from the same source probably a bad sensor.
A scan won't tell you anything you don't already know. It can't differentiate between a bad connection and a bad sensor heater. That can only be determined by testing the circuit.Thanks Dave, I think I will take it to a dealer and have it scanned just to make sure before I start buying parts that are not needed.
